What is NETHook2_0.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a digital toolbox for computer programs, containing a set of code and data that different programs can use at the same time. The NETHook2_0.dll file specifically provides additional functionality for the software Mastercam X5 for SolidWorks and acts as a bridge between the software and the system it is running on. It helps the Mastercam X5 for SolidWorks program run smoothly by providing extra features and support, making it easier for the software to interact with the computer's operating system.

In the context of Mastercam X5 for SolidWorks, NETHook2_0.dll is crucial because it allows the software to communicate with the hardware and software components in the computer. Without the NETHook2_0.dll file, Mastercam X5 for SolidWorks may not be able to function properly, and certain features within the software may not work as intended. It essentially enhances the performance and capabilities of Mastercam X5 for SolidWorks by providing essential functions that the software relies on to operate effectively.

D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• This application failed to start because NETHook2_0.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
  • NETHook2_0.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.
  • NETHook2_0.dll Access Violation: The error signifies that an operation attempted to access a protected portion of memory associated with the NETHook2_0.dll. This could happen due to improper coding, software incompatibilities, or memory-related issues.
  • NETHook2_0.dll could not be loaded: This error suggests that the system was unable to load the DLL file into memory. This could happen due to file corruption, incompatibility, or because the file is missing or incorrectly installed.
  • Cannot register NETHook2_0.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.

Description

How to perform a clean boot. This can isolate the issue with NETHook2_0.dll and help resolve the problem.

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ys

Step 1: Press Windows + R keys Thumbnail
  1. This opens the Run dialog box.

Step 2: Open System Configuration

Step 2: Open System Configuration Thumbnail
  1. Type msconfig and press Enter.

Step 3: Select Selective Startup

Step 3: Select Selective Startup Thumbnail
  1. In the General tab, select Selective startup.

  2. Uncheck Load startup items.

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services

Step 4: Disable All Microsoft Services Thumbnail
  1. Go to the Services tab.

  2. Check Hide all Microsoft services.

  3. Click Disable all.

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s

Step 5: Disable Startup Programs Thumbnail
  1. Open Task Manager.

  2. Go to the Startup tab.

  3. Disable all the startup programs.

Step 6: Restart Your Computer

Step 6: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. Click OK on the System Configuration window.

  2. Restart your computer.

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 7: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the computer restarts, check if the NETHook2_0.dll problem persists.
